The highlight among these 2015s, the Cariad is a total knock-out. Dark, vibrant and powerful in the glass, the 2015 offers notable energy to balance the bold flavors of the year. In this vintage, the Cariad has quite a bit more Franc than is typically the case, a decision that has paid off beautifully. I very much like the sense of energy here.

A blend of 50% Cabernet Sauvignon, 22% Cabernet Franc, 21% Merlot and 7% Petit Verdot, the 2015 Cariad Proprietary Red Wine sports a very deep garnet-purple colour and boasts a very savory nose of chargrill, roasted nuts and yeast extract over a core of blackberry pie, blueberry compote, menthol and Indian spices with wafts of violets and underbrush. The palate has very firm, beautifully ripe tannins with a muscular core of black fruits and black licorice, featuring seamless freshness and amazing length.
Colgin’s magnificent 20-acre vineyard planted at an elevation of 1,150 feet on volcanic soils is supplemented by their 4-acre parcel just north of St. Helena called Tychson Hill, which will ultimately grow to 5.5 acres. The 2014s were reviewed in Issue 227, but some notes on their magnificent 2015s seemed to be in order. Their 2015s may turn out to be one of their two or three finest vintages to date. They are showing incredibly well from cask and this vintage is full of succulent, incredibly ripe, pure fruit. Their vineyards have certainly excelled.

Reminding me of a Pessac-Léognan although the style they’re going for is more Pauillac), the 2015 Cariad offers full-bodied, opulent, expansive aromas and flavors of tobacco leaf, cigar-box, earth, and crushed rock to go with a sensational core of ripe black fruits. It has the terrific complexity of the vintage as well as a deep, concentrated style, ample tannin, and while no doubt a sexy drink today, will be better with 4-5 years of bottle age.
I continue to be blown away by what winemaker Allison Tauziet accomplishes with these releases from Colgin. Year in, year out, these are some of the most spectacular, singular, and compelling wines made in the world. The 2015s are slightly in the style of her 2013s and aren’t blockbusters, yet have an elegant, detailed style that builds with time in the glass. There’s nothing over the top and they shine for their elegance, complexity, and nuance just as much as for their considerable richness and power. Amazing aromas of blackcurrants, forest floors, dark tea and wet earth. Rose petals and leaves. Licorice undertones, too. Full-bodied, tight and precise with hazelnuts, rose petals and dark berries. Sea salt and a savory finish. A serious yet joyful, young red.
Better in 2021 but already a fantastic wine to drink.

Napa Valley
Napa Valley is synonymous with exceptional wine. From rich, full-bodied Cabernet Sauvignon to elegant, nuanced Chardonnay, the region’s Mediterranean climate, diverse soils, and masterful winemakers combine to create wines of unmistakable character. With vineyards that have achieved cult status and a reputation for meticulous craftsmanship, Napa Valley stands as California’s most celebrated viticultural area.
